A type of feldspar found in Malawi, southeastern Africa. It is characterized by fine, rainbow-colored streaks of light appearing within its translucent crystals. While common moonstones and rainbow moonstones are admired for the schiller on their surface, the appeal of Malawian moonstones lies in the way the rainbow light seems to penetrate the interior. This iridescence is created by the interference of light due to slight distortions and layered structures within the crystal, forming an impressive, banded brilliance that spreads in a consistent direction. The contrast between its translucency and rainbow colors is beautiful, and those with particularly vivid colors are rare due to limited production.
